服务器防御,这一看似抽象的概念,实则承载着抵御外部攻击、维护网络空间和平的重任
它不仅仅是技术层面的堆砌,更是一种战略思维与实战能力的综合体现
本文将深入探讨服务器防御的本质、面临的挑战、关键策略以及未来趋势,旨在为读者揭示这一领域的重要性与复杂性
一、服务器防御的本质 服务器防御,简而言之,是指为保护服务器免受恶意攻击、数据泄露、服务中断等安全威胁而采取的一系列预防措施、检测手段及应急响应机制
这包括但不限于防火墙配置、入侵检测系统(IDS)、入侵防御系统(IPS)、数据加密、访问控制、安全审计、漏洞管理及应急恢复计划等多个方面
其核心在于构建一个多层次、立体化的安全防护体系,确保服务器资源的安全、可用与合规
二、面临的挑战 随着技术的不断进步,网络攻击手段也日益复杂多变,服务器防御面临着前所未有的挑战: 1.高级持续性威胁(APT):这类攻击往往隐蔽性强、持续时间长,目标明确,旨在窃取敏感信息或破坏系统
APT攻击者通常会利用零日漏洞或社会工程学手段,绕过传统防御措施
2.分布式拒绝服务攻击(DDoS):通过控制大量计算机或僵尸网络向目标服务器发送海量请求,导致服务器资源耗尽,无法响应正常服务请求
DDoS攻击规模大、频率高,对服务器的可用性构成严重威胁
3.勒索软件:近年来,勒索软件攻击频发,通过加密用户数据并要求支付赎金以换取解密密钥的方式,对个人和企业造成巨大经济损失和声誉损害
4.供应链攻击:利用软件开发、分发链条中的薄弱环节,植入恶意代码,实现对整个供应链的攻击
此类攻击隐蔽且影响广泛,难以追踪
5.内部威胁:不可忽视的是,来自内部员工的无意误操作或恶意行为,同样可能对服务器安全构成重大威胁
三、关键策略 面对上述挑战,构建有效的服务器防御体系需采取以下关键策略: 1.强化基础设施安全: -部署高级防火墙:配置智能规则,过滤恶意流量,仅允许授权访问
-使用入侵检测与防御系统:实时监测网络流量,识别并阻止潜在威胁
-实施多层防御:在网络边界、应用层及数据层均设置安全屏障,形成纵深防御体系
2.数据加密与访问控制: -数据加密:对敏感数据进行加密存储和传输,确保即使数据被盗也无法被轻易解密
-细粒度访问控制:基于角色和属性的访问控制模型,确保只有授权用户才能访问特定资源
3.持续漏洞管理: -定期扫描与修补:使用自动化工具定期扫描服务器,及时发现并修补已知漏洞
-安全补丁管理:及时部署操作系统、应用及第三方库的安全补丁,减少被攻击的风险
4.安全意识与培训: -提升员工安全意识:定期举办安全培训,增强员工对常见网络威胁的认识和防范能力
-模拟演练:通过模拟攻击演练,检验防御体系的有效性,提升应急响应速度
5.应急响应与灾难恢复: -制定应急响应计划:明确事件报告流程、应急处理步骤及恢复策略
-备份与恢复:实施定期备份,确保在遭遇攻击或系统故障时能快速恢复业务运行
四、未来趋势 随着人工智能、大数据、云计算等技术的快速发展,服务器防御领域也将迎来一系列创新与变革: 1.智能化防御:利用AI技术提升威胁识别与响应的精准度和速度,实现自适应防御,有效应对新型攻击
2.云原生安全:随着企业加速向云端迁移,云原生安全解决方案将成为主流,涵盖从开发、部署到运维的全生命周期安全管理
3.零信任架构:不再默认信任内部网络或设备,而是基于用户身份、行为及环境动态授予访问权限,显著降低内部威胁风险
4.隐私增强技术:随着数据保护法规的日益严格,隐私增强技术如差分隐私、同态加密等将得到更广泛应用,确保数据处理过程中的隐私安全
5.协同防御:企业与政府、行业组织及第三方安全服务商之间的合作将更加紧密,形成信息共享、协同防御的机制,共同应对跨国网络犯罪
结语 服务器防御是维护数字世界秩序与安全的关键一环,它要求我们在技术、管理、法律等多个维度上不断探索与实践
面对日益复杂多变的网络威胁,唯有持续创新、加强合作,才能构建起坚不可摧的网络安全防线,保障数字经济健康发展,守护好每个人的数字生活
在这个充满挑战与机遇的时代,让我们携手并进,共创一个更加安全、可信的网络空间